The Standard and Reserve models are available with a choice of two Ford EcoBoost inline four-cylinder engines – the 2.0L EcoBoost as standard and the 2.3L EcoBoost as an option, both of which are turbocharged. Meanwhile, the recently-launched Corsair Grand Touring mates a 2.5-liter, four-cylinder gasoline engine with a plug-in hybrid system, along with Lincoln’s first-ever electric all-wheel drive system.
Standard features of the Corsair include Lincoln Co-Pilot360 active safety technology and a standard sliding second row seat, among others.
